diff options
author | Ultrabug <ultrabug@users.noreply.github.com> | 2019-07-19 10:36:47 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2019-07-19 10:36:47 +0200 |
commit | 7c0dfccbb82346d0217b4f0a25aaf083f0fb873f (patch) | |
tree | 8aa72fd2c4a2418db1e850f703e9bc3b5cf291e0 /portage.Dockerfile | |
parent | Fix docker login (diff) | |
download | docker-images-7c0dfccbb82346d0217b4f0a25aaf083f0fb873f.tar.gz docker-images-7c0dfccbb82346d0217b4f0a25aaf083f0fb873f.tar.bz2 docker-images-7c0dfccbb82346d0217b4f0a25aaf083f0fb873f.zip |
migrate gentoo portage location to default /var/db/repos/gentoo (fix #69) (#70)
as reported by @MeisterP on #69 our current portage volume image does
not expose the portage tree in the default gentoo portage location
which changed from /usr/portage to /var/db/repos/gentoo
those defaults are reflected in /usr/share/portage/config/repos.conf
as installed by newer portage
Diffstat (limited to 'portage.Dockerfile')
-rw-r--r-- | portage.Dockerfile |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/portage.Dockerfile b/portage.Dockerfile index b795bd6..5da2631 100644 --- a/portage.Dockerfile +++ b/portage.Dockerfile @@ -23,8 +23,9 @@ RUN apk add --no-cache gnupg tar wget xz \ && gpg --keyserver ha.pool.sks-keyservers.net --recv-keys ${SIGNING_KEY} \ && gpg --verify "${SNAPSHOT}.gpgsig" "${SNAPSHOT}" \ && md5sum -c ${SNAPSHOT}.md5sum \ - && mkdir -p usr/portage/distfiles usr/portage/packages \ - && tar xJpf ${SNAPSHOT} -C usr \ + && mkdir -p var/db/repos var/cache/binpkgs var/cache/distfiles \ + && tar xJpf ${SNAPSHOT} -C var/db/repos \ + && mv var/db/repos/portage var/db/repos/gentoo \ && rm ${SNAPSHOT} ${SNAPSHOT}.gpgsig ${SNAPSHOT}.md5sum FROM busybox:latest @@ -32,4 +33,4 @@ FROM busybox:latest WORKDIR / COPY --from=builder /portage/ / CMD /bin/true -VOLUME /usr/portage +VOLUME /var/db/repos/gentoo |